Choc on Choc faced a clear positioning barrier: while customers loved their unique, hand-crafted designs, they perceived them as low-cost seasonal novelties. This restricted margins and left the brand reliant on holiday spikes.
Their legacy storefront operated as a flat retail catalogue. Forcing users through an unstructured index of individual products caused decision paralysis while failing to communicate the brand's Somerset heritage, premium ingredients, or artisanal craftsmanship. The objective was to re-engineer this slow, novelty-focused setup into a premium, high-intent gifting portal that justified premium pricing and eliminated checkout friction.
We replaced the rigid catalogue with a custom storefront built on shopper psychology. To remove choice anxiety, we restructured the catalog around intent-driven navigation, routing users by occasion and recipient.
On the PDP, we introduced high-resolution, micro-zoom media grids and concise, annotated product details showcasing the hand-layering process, subconsciously shifting perception from cheap novelty to premium artisanal art. Finally, we optimised the cart drawer with one-click gift-wrapping, personalised notes and intelligent product recommendations, using subtle price anchoring to make cart upgrades the friction-free default.
The impact was immediate. Within 30 days of launching the new UX architecture, Choc on Choc saw a 425% surge in conversion rate compared to the previous period.
Aligning the digital storefront with the brand's premium reputation plugged historic revenue leaks and turned latent traffic into high-intent buyers,proving that psychology-led design successfully converts casual browsers without increasing ad spend.
